Technique for refining L-tryptophan
A tryptophan and process technology, applied in the field of L-tryptophan refining process, can solve the problems of product content, transmittance and specific rotation failing to meet the quality standard requirements, etc.

[0010] Example 1
[0011] The crude L-tryptophan is 20 g, and the crude product contains 6 g of L-tryptophan. A mixed solvent of 100 g of water and propanol is used as a solvent to dissolve the crude L-tryptophan. The solvent contains 83.3 g of water and 16.7 g of propanol. After the crude product is completely dissolved, react at 50°C for 100 min. After filtration treatment, a transparent and clear product-containing solution is obtained. The solution is passed through a thin film evaporation device to remove water to obtain wet L-tryptophan. After drying treatment , Get 5.1g L-tryptophan fine product (product yield 85%, L-tryptophan mass percentage 98.5%), according to the conventional method to determine the light transmittance and optical rotation: the light transmittance is 90.5% (relative Value), the optical rotation is -30 degrees, which meets the requirements of quality standards.
Example Embodiment
[0012] Example 2
[0013] 25 g of crude L-tryptophan, the crude product contains log of L-tryptophan, and a mixed solvent of 100 g of water and propanol is used as a solvent to dissolve the crude L-tryptophan, wherein the solvent contains 80 g of water and 20 g of propanol. After the crude product is completely dissolved, react at 65°C for 110 min. After filtration treatment, a transparent and clear product-containing solution is obtained. The solution is passed through a thin film evaporation device to remove water to obtain wet L-tryptophan. After drying treatment , Get 8.8g L-tryptophan fine product (product yield 88%, L-tryptophan mass percentage 98.8%), according to the conventional method to measure its light transmittance and optical rotation, known: light transmittance is 91.5% (relative Value), the optical rotation is -31.3 degrees, which meets the requirements of quality standards.
Example Embodiment
[0014] Example 3
[0015] 30 g of crude L-tryptophan, containing 15 g of L-tryptophan in the crude product, use a mixed solvent of 100 g of water and propanol as a solvent to dissolve the crude L-tryptophan, in which the solvent contains 66.7 g of water and 33.3 g of propanol. After the crude product is completely dissolved, react at 80°C for 120 min. After filtration treatment, a transparent and clear product-containing solution is obtained. The solution is passed through a thin film evaporation device to remove water to obtain wet L-tryptophan. After drying treatment , Get 13.8g L-tryptophan fine product (product yield 92%, L-tryptophan mass percentage 99%), according to the conventional method to measure the light transmittance and optical rotation, we know that the light transmittance is 92% (relative Value), the optical rotation is -32.5 degrees, which meets the requirements of quality standards.
